Abstract
The utility model relates to a kind of connection components and its motor sealing structure for aerator, it includes motor body, motor body includes inner stator and outer rotor, inner stator includes arbor, and it further includes clamping cap that outer rotor, which includes rotor case, erecting bed is equipped on the outside of rotor case, the first mounting hole is equipped in erecting bed, clamping cap is threadedly connected to mounting hole at the aperture of outer rotor, and arbor is through the first mounting hole, clamping cap;Clamping cap is equipped with the second mounting hole;Seal assembly is equipped in first mounting hole, seal assembly includes rotating ring, stationary ring, elastic component, rotating ring external annulus is equipped with dynamic rubber layer, rotating ring is installed on the second mounting hole, the internal ring wall of stationary ring is equipped with quiet rubber layer, elastic component one end is connected to arbor and other end elastic force is applied to rotating ring, and rotating ring end face is made to offset with stationary ring end face;Sealant is coated on contact surface between clamping cap and erecting bed.The utility model has the effect of that waterproof performance is high.

Background technique
Aerator is a kind of machine for being often applied to fishery cultivating industry.Its main function is that the oxygen increased in water contains
Amount with ensure fish in water will not anoxic, while can also inhibit the growth of anaerobic bacteria in water, prevent water is rotten from threatening fish
Living environment.
Existing aerator main member includes bracket, is equipped with motor on bracket, and the arbor of the motor is installed on bracket
And it is relatively fixed between the two, oxygenation impeller is installed on motor outer rotor, support arm is installed, support arm is away from branch on bracket
End on frame is equipped with floating drum;The aerator of the structure is placed in corresponding waters, buoyancy caused by floating drum can be by motor
It is supported in the water surface, the oxygenation impeller on motor is located at the water surface hereinafter, after electric motor starting, since arbor is relatively fixed with bracket,
Motor housing portion can rotate in a circumferential direction, and then oxygenation impeller is driven to act in waters, increase oxygen-containing in waters
Amount.
Due to the Special use occasion of aerator, motor lateral wall can speckle with more water, it is therefore desirable to stronger sealing
Performance.Existing electric machine structure is mainly made of inner stator and outer rotor, and outer rotor covers on the outside of inner stator, on inner stator outward
It is extended with the arbor for being connected with bracket, it is close to guarantee that the sealing means of outside framework oil seal are generallyd use between arbor and outer rotor
Feng Xing, after long-time use, sealing effect are easy to die down, and easily seep water, and service life is low.

Embodiment one:
Referring to Fig. 1, a kind of motor sealing structure, including motor body 1, motor body 1 include inner stator 2 and outer rotor
3, inner stator 2 is relatively fixed, and relative rotation can occur for outer rotor 3.
Referring to Fig. 1, outer rotor 3 includes rotor case 5, and 5 lateral wall medium position of rotor case is equipped with erecting bed 6, and erecting bed 6 is
Cylindrical stage, is equipped with the first mounting hole 7 on erecting bed 6, and the first mounting hole 7 is cylindrical hole, the peace with the first mounting hole 7
Dress 6 cross section of platform is circular ring shape, and the shaft core line of erecting bed 6 is consistent with the axis of rotation of motor body 1.
Referring to Fig. 1 and Fig. 2, inner stator 2 includes arbor 4, and arbor 4 passes through the first mounting hole 7, and is located at the first mounting hole
4 outer peripheral wall of arbor in 7 is equipped with step 11.It is equipped with internal screw thread on the hole wall of the first mounting hole 7, is carried on the back in the first mounting hole 7
End from rotor case 5 is equipped with clamping cap 8, and clamping cap 8 is equipped with external screw thread, and the external screw thread on clamping cap 8 is threadedly connected to the
On the internal screw thread of one mounting hole 7.Clamping cap 8 close to the first mounting hole 7 tegmental wall be equipped with the second mounting hole 9, arbor 4 through
First mounting hole 7 and clamping cap 8.
Referring to Fig. 1 and Fig. 2, seal assembly 10 is equipped in the first mounting hole 7, seal assembly 10 includes rotating ring 101, quiet
Carbon graphite, ceramics, polytetrafluoroethylene (PTFE) etc., 4 meeting of arbor can be selected in the material of ring 103, elastic component 105, rotating ring 101 and stationary ring 103
Also cross rotating ring 101, stationary ring 103, elastic component 105, ring 106 is contradicted, spring, stationary ring 103, elasticity may be selected in elastic component 105
Part 105, conflict ring 106 are respectively positioned on rotating ring 101 close to the side of outer rotor 3, and 101 external annulus of rotating ring is equipped with dynamic rubber layer 102,
Rotating ring 101 is installed on the second mounting hole 9, and dynamic rubber layer 102 and 9 hole wall of the second mounting hole occur to squeeze and form sealing, quiet
The internal ring wall of ring 103 is equipped with quiet rubber layer 104, and quiet rubber layer 104 mutually squeezes with 4 outer peripheral wall of arbor and formed sealing,
Arbor 4 be equipped with step 11, contradict ring 106 be connected on step 11, elastic component 105 away from stationary ring 103 one end be mutually butted on to
It touches ring 106 and other end elastic force is applied to rotating ring 101, and 101 end face of rotating ring is made to offset with 103 end face of stationary ring.
Referring to Fig. 1, sealant is coated on the contact surface between clamping cap 8 and erecting bed 6, sealant can effectively promote pressure
Connection sealing between tight lid 8 and erecting bed 6.
The implementation principle of the present embodiment are as follows: motor body 1 is powered after starting, and arbor 4 and inner stator 2 are relatively fixed, turns
3 relative rotation of sub- shell 5 and outer rotor, at this point, rotating ring 101, dynamic rubber layer 102, clamping cap 8, rotor case 5 rotate simultaneously, stationary ring
Relatively fixed between 103 and arbor 4, the elastic force of elastic component 105 is applied to stationary ring 103, end face and the stationary ring 103 of rotating ring 101
It offsets and relatively rotates between end face.
When speckling with water outside arbor 4, is generated between 7 hole wall of the dynamic rubber layer 102 on rotating ring 101 and the first mounting hole
It seals together;Second sealing is generated between 4 outer peripheral wall of quiet rubber layer 104 on stationary ring 103 and arbor;The end face of rotating ring 101
It offsets with 103 end face of stationary ring and mutually rotates, form three seals;Above-mentioned three seals effect, can play effective waterproof and make
With.
